2'-Fluoro-2'-Deoxyadenosine
T972764183-27-3
2'-Fluoro-2'-Deoxyadenosine is efficiently cleaved to the toxic 2-fluoroadenine (FAde) by Escherichia coli purine nucleoside phosphorylase (PNP). 2'-Fluoro-2'-Deoxyadenosine showed good in vivo activity against tumors expressing E. coli PNP. 2'-Fluoro-2'-Deoxyadenosine can be used to synthesize 2'-deoxy-2'-fluoromodified oligonucleotides that can hybridize to RNA.

(R)-C12-200
KB-R12
TCL-02361
(R)-C12-200, an ionizable cationic lipid (pKa = 7.25) and isomer of C12-200, is utilized in forming lipid nanoparticles (LNPs) for delivering mRNA in vivo. When administered intravenously, LNPs containing (R)-C12-200 with mRNA encoding Cre recombinase result in a smaller increase in the percentage of tdTomato+ hepatocytes, endothelial cells, and Kupffer cells in the liver of Ai14 mice compared to LNPs with (S)-C12-200. Additionally, LNPs with (R)-C12-200 carrying mRNA for purine nucleoside phosphorylase (PNP), an E. coli enzyme that transforms fludarabine phosphate into the cytotoxic agent 2-fluoroadenine, prompt intratumoral PNP expression and diminish tumor volume in a FaDu head and neck squamous cell carcinoma (HNSCC) mouse xenograft model when fludarabine phosphate is co-administered.
